Touchup procedure. Why is it necessary?
Is it always possible to make up your nails perfect on the first layer? NO. The second layer of lacquer smoothes all imperfections, formed after the first coat.In permanent makeup are generally the same rules. For better results PM typically requires a correction(touchup), which corrects all imperfections, formed after the initial procedure . Sometimes we need to correct a shape or the color.Different people have pigment heals in different ways: someone has a skin like a sponge takes 80-90% of pigment, and someone will be only 30% of the implanted pigment. And no master would say how a pigment will heal on a particular person.Moreover, only when we implant a pigment with a layers your permanent makeup pigment will look more natural.
